Continuous shooting within one sec
1. In the power-on state, move the transmitter’s activities icon to continuous
shooting within one sec icon[ ] by pressing the left move button[ ]or right
move button[ ].
Continuous shooting within one sec second is patent function which issued by
Pixel limited Enterprise, it'll support spacing continuous shooting within one sec and
never change the single shooting mode.

2. Half-press the release button and transmitter will send
signal for focusing, the green indicator will lit on the
transmitter and receiver, and the camera is in the focusing
state until the release or full-press the button.
3. Full-press the release button, red indicators of the
transmitter and receiver will be lit, keep fully press the
button, the transmitter will send signal of shooting
continuously, the indicators will blink red and green light
in turn. The camera will start to shot, and the shooting
speed will be one photo per sec.
4. Release the release button, the transmitter stop sending signal for shooting
and the camera will stop shooting.
